Seuss (Mercury)

Named after Theodor Seuss Geisel - American author and cartoonist (1904-1991).

A crater is a circular depression likely created by an impact event. On Mercury they are named after deceased artists, musicians, painters, and authors who have made outstanding or fundamental contributions to their field and have been recognized as art historically significant figures for more than 50 years.
